Virginia Truck Driving FAQ

How old do I have to be to get my CDL?
In Virginia, you have to be at least 18 years old to obtain your CDL. But remember, that is just to drive within the state of Virginia. If you want to drive in between many different states, you need to be at least 21 years old.

When I go to apply for my instruction permit, what all do I have to bring?
You will need to bring:

-At least two forms of identification
-Proof of legal presence in the country
-Proof of Virginian residency
-Social security card

Remember that you will need to bring the real deals. They will not accept photocopies or any documents that they feel is forged or altered in any way.

What is the pay for truckers?
Well, every state and every company is different. Some have better compensation than others. But on average, a new truck driver can make about $35,000. Remember, that is just the average--not guaranteed. But you can expect to have pay increases as your experience and miles increase--at least you should with a good company.

I keep hearing people say that now is the best time to get into the trucking industry. Why?
As you probably know, the majority of goods purchased have been transported by truck. The need for truckers continues to increase, but there just aren't enough truckers to fulfill the need. Because of this, many companies are offering fantastic compensation and benefits for new drivers.
